TAKEOFF WORLD TOURS & TRAVELS
TAKEOFF WORLD TOURS & TRAVELS: Takeoff World Tours & Travels offers a variety of travel services, including group tours and personalized packages, ensuring enjoyable experiences for travelers.
TAKEOFF WORLD TOURS & TRAVELS
Reviews
0.0
Based on 0 Reviews
1 Stars
2 Stars
3 Stars
4 Stars
5 Stars